您好,登錄后才能下訂單哦!
Haskell中的并行計算模型和策略包括以下幾種:
Spark-based并行模型:Spark是一種基于共享內存的并行計算模型,通過將計算任務分解成小任務并在多個線程中并行執行來提高性能。
數據并行模型:數據并行模型通過在不同的數據片段上并行執行計算任務來提高性能,適用于處理大規模數據集的并行計算。
線程并行模型:線程并行模型通過創建多個線程來同時執行計算任務,提高性能。
GPU并行計算模型:Haskell可以利用GPU進行并行計算,通過在GPU上并行執行計算任務來提高性能。
并行策略:Haskell提供了一些并行計算策略,如策略組合器(par和seq)和并行數據類型(Par和Eval)等,可以幫助開發者實現并行計算。
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。